Why a VU Meter for an Audio Amplifier Is Necessary
I find a VU meter very useful because it gives me a quick visual idea of how hard my audio amplifier is working. Instead of relying only on my ears, I can see the signal level in real time and avoid pushing the amplifier too far. This helps me keep the sound clean and prevents unwanted distortion when the volume gets too high.
My experience is that a VU meter also makes it easier to balance audio levels properly. When I’m adjusting music, voice, or other sound sources, the meter helps me match levels smoothly so nothing sounds too weak or too loud. It is especially helpful when I want consistent output across different tracks or devices.
I also like that a VU meter adds a professional and practical touch to an amplifier setup. It improves monitoring, protects the equipment from overload, and makes the whole system easier to control. For me, it is not just a decorative feature—it is a simple tool that improves both sound quality and amplifier safety.

2. Compatibility with My Amplifier
I always check whether the VU meter is compatible with my amplifier output. Some meters are designed for speaker-level signals, while others work better with line-level inputs.
Before I buy, I make sure to verify:
- Input voltage range
- Power requirements
- Stereo or mono support
- Whether it works with my amplifier’s output type
This helps me avoid damage and ensures the meter works properly.
3. Accuracy and Responsiveness
I prefer a VU meter that responds smoothly and accurately to sound changes. If it is too slow, I may not get a clear picture of the audio peaks. If it is too sensitive, the display can become distracting.
What I look for:
- Smooth needle movement or LED response
- Good peak detection
- Stable readings without flickering
- Proper calibration options
Accuracy matters to me because I want the meter to reflect real audio behavior.
